Understanding Portable Sewer Cameras
At their core, portable sewer cameras are high-tech devices designed to inspect and diagnose issues within sewer lines and plumbing systems. Often resembling a small, robust robot equipped with a camera, these devices can navigate through pipes of various sizes, capturing real-time video footage that highlights any existing or potential problems. The camera attached can be flexible, allowing it to traverse bends and angles within the plumbing system that would be nearly impossible for the human eye to inspect.
The device sends visual footage back to a screen, allowing operators to observe and identify issues such as cracks, blockages, excessive grease buildup, or tree root intrusions. This clear visual representation enables technicians to provide a more accurate diagnosis, ultimately leading to more effective solutions. These cameras can range widely in price and specification but generally share core functionalities, including waterproof capabilities, LED lighting for better visibility in dark spaces, and various operating ranges.
What sets portable sewer cameras apart from older technology is their ease of use and the wealth of data they can provide in real-time. Unlike older methodologies that might involve prolonged excavation or reliance on speculative diagnostics, these camera systems allow for immediate insights into the condition of plumbing infrastructure. Additionally, as they require less invasive procedures, they minimize the disruption to businesses and households alike.

How to Choose the Right Portable Sewer Camera
Selecting the appropriate portable sewer camera involves understanding your specific needs and the environments it will navigate. The market is filled with options catering to different operational demands and budgets. Here are several factors to consider to ensure the best choice:
1. **Camera Quality**: Invest in a camera with high resolution to capture clear images. The clarity of footage can significantly affect the diagnosis and, consequently, the quality of the repairs needed.
2. **Cable Length and Flexibility**: Ensure the camera has a cable that is sufficiently long and flexible to navigate through the bends and turns in your plumbing. The ability to maneuver through various pipe sizes and shapes is crucial in obtaining comprehensive inspections.
3. **LED Lighting**: Given that sewer and plumbing conditions are often dark and challenging to inspect, a model with integrated LED lighting will help illuminate the area being examined. This feature is pivotal for capitalizing on the camera’s diagnostic capabilities.
4. **Durability**: Sewer cameras occasionally get exposed to tough conditions. Choose a model built to withstand moisture, dirt, and potential impacts from navigating about in pipes.
5. **Interface and Reporting Options**: Look for cameras that can connect to smartphones, tablets, or PCs for easy viewing after inspections. Some advanced models come with software that can generate detailed reports or allow for further analysis.
Challenges and Limitations of Portable Sewer Cameras
Despite the myriad of advantages proffered by portable sewer cameras, they are not without limitations. Understanding these challenges is essential for both operators and clients to set realistic expectations and ensure they maximize the tool’s utility.
1. **Not a Definitive Solution**: While portable sewer cameras can diagnose many issues, they cannot replace hands-on repairs. Complex problems may still require traditional plumbing techniques, and technicians should be adept at interpreting camera footage within a broader context.
2. **Cost-Related Concerns**: For smaller plumbing companies or homeowners, the initial investment in good quality camera equipment can be a barrier to entry, despite the long-term savings that come from their use. Not all plumbing operations are able to justify the expense of high-caliber inspection cameras.
3. **Skill Requirement**: The effective use of portable sewer cameras necessitates a certain skill level. Not just anyone can operate the equipment and accurately interpret the results. This requirement can limit who can effectively offer this type of service without additional training or experience.
4. **Limitations in Pipe Size**: Many portable sewer cameras are optimized for specific pipe sizes. Cameras that work well in smaller residential plumbing may not perform as effectively in larger commercial settings. Ensuring that the equipment chosen is right for the application is essential for accurate evaluations.
